WARNING: Do not listen to this episode unless you have seen the 2023 WBD/DC Comics animated series “My Adventures with Superman” or do not mind hearing key plot points.
My Adventures with Superman debuted in 2023 on Cartoon Network’s Adult Swim and aired on the streaming app MAX. The 10-episode first season recently completed its run. Josie Campbell was a co-producer and writer on the show, and she returns for her second appearance on the podcast (Episode 317).
In this episode, Campbell explains how this show is unique to other Superman series and films. She talks about the decision to make Clark, Lois, and Jimmy interns at the Daily Planet, and Superman doesn’t have all of his powers yet. There is also a lot of homage to other Superman media and Campbell explains precisely how the film respects what’s been done in the past, yet doesn’t repeat the same plot.
This episode also explains how animation is not part of the WGA or SAG-AFTRA strike, but rather a separate working arrangement covered by a different contract.
